India, July 1 -- A LinkedIn post by a Hyderabad techie about logging off early at the first sign of illness to avoid taking leave the next day has sparked a debate online. Many slammed him for promoting a "toxic" work culture, adding that his illness might have been contagious.
"Saved 5 hours just by acting smart. The day I felt something off like a fever was on the way I didn't wait for it to hit hard. I wrapped up an hour early and went home. That night? Full-blown fever," the techie wrote.
"But because I gave myself that buffer, I rested for 10-11 hours straight, and guess what? Next morning, I was back at work just 2 hours later instead of wasting an entire sick day," he added.
